Efficiency of Preventive Steps



To effectively take care of parasite problems, carrying out preventative actions is important in keeping a pest-free environment. Here are 4 necessary actions you can require to maintain parasites away:

1. ** Seal Entrance Points: ** Conduct a complete examination of your home to determine and seal any kind of splits or openings where bugs can get in. Usage caulk or weather stripping to secure gaps around home windows, doors, pipes, and vents.

2. ** Proper Food Storage Space: ** Store food in airtight containers and make sure that your kitchen and kitchen are tidy and free of crumbs. On a regular basis clean kitchen counters, tables, and floors to eliminate food sources that draw in pests.

3. ** Reduce Moisture: ** Insects are brought in to water resources, so fix any kind of leaky taps, pipes, or devices. Use dehumidifiers in moist locations like cellars and attics to reduce moisture degrees.

4. ** Regular Maintenance: ** Keep your backyard clean by trimming shrubs and trees away from your home. Clear particles and clutter that can offer concealing areas for insects. Regularly inspect and keep rodent removal to avoid prospective parasite entry points.
